Digital Instrumentation
Course 1: Smart Transmitters
Prerequisites: This lesson is designed for participants familiar with digital signal transmission, process control principles, and the function of transmitters in process loops.
Description: This lesson introduces digital electronics and teaches the principles of operation, the functions of the electronic components, and the signal characteristics. The lesson also demonstrates operation of the hand-held interface for system configuration.
Objectives:
- escribe the principles of analog and digital signal theory
- Describe the benefits of digital signal transmission
- Describe and identify the signal processing capabilities of smart transmitters
- Describe the major features and characteristics of smart transmitters
- Describe the characterization function, special installation requirements, and signal conditioning of a smart transmitter
- Describe the function of a hand-held interface device
- Describe configuration parameters and demonstrate configuration of a smart transmitter
- Describe the test functions of smart transmitters
- Demonstrate the procedure for doing a loop test with a hand-held interface
- Describe the use of a smart transmitter in a temperature, flow, or pressure measurement loop
